NHS England commissions or buys primary care services; for example, GPs,
dentists, opticians, and pharmacy services. We also commission health and
justice, military health services plus some specialised services. We can
advise you how to access, give feedback or make a complaint about the
services we commission.

NHS England does not commission secondary care (with the exception of
Specialised Services). This includes hospital care, NHS 111 services,
mental health services, out-of-hours services and community services such
as district nursing. These services are commissioned by Clinical
Commissioning Groups (CCGs). If you need advice about accessing secondary
care, you should contact your local CCG. You can find their contact
details using the [1]service finder on the NHS Choices website .

NHS England holds recorded information in relation to this request.

 

Whilst NHS England has regional teams these are broken down by Directors
of Commissioning operation (DCO) areas.  As such geographically the North
West covers several different and distinct DCOs and NHS England has
interpreted this request to include Greater Manchester DCO, Cheshire and
Mersey DCO and Lancashire and South Cumbria DCO.

 

Please find attached a spreadsheet detail Directors within Greater
Manchester DCO, Cheshire and Mersey DCO and Lancashire and South Cumbria
DCO.

 

Please be aware that the director team serving Greater Manchester has a
broader range of direct responsibilities than those solely related to the
functions of NHS England following the Devolution Agreement in 2016. In
addition to undertaking NHS England’s responsibilities in relation to
commissioning, assurance and care quality, the GM team directly oversee
and support the transformation of services across health and social care
on behalf of the GM Health & Social Care Partnership. This includes
oversight and management of the GM Transformation Fund.
